Output df95593025b6949b3ba1a4787f590e0ab7c4b1895b2a890d9482c1dbba92deba:0

value
550391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e141e76a854d13f489b8181393faccdf128ac43 OP_EQUAL
address
3QrTfAJST569ciF8JnsvNySW7xybzX5oAg
transaction
df95593025b6949b3ba1a4787f590e0ab7c4b1895b2a890d9482c1dbba92deba
confirmations
217288
spent
true